Red can be used to emphasize the destructiveness (this is seen frequently in iOS design) but if it's a brand color, it might be used everywhere in the app. This animation shows the button's behavior in action. The back to button doesn't need to be floating like the FAB. This helpful illustration from Material Design makes it clear how to convey different button states: Make sure you consider the hover, tap, and active states of the button. Despite this, because buttons are a vital element in creating a smooth conversational flow in web and apps, it's worth paying attention to these basic best practices for buttons.Also we'll go over button types and states — important information you need to know to create effective buttons that improves the user experience. If there's too many things floating they will be competing for attention. Back to top button with other floating action button. Here, the question of using FAB as edit the action which might contradict the edit guidelines of google material design. Buttons are an ordinary, every-day element of interaction design. There are 7 types of buttons mentioned on Angular material design official website. On iOS, it's common to use a bottom tab bar to switch between views in the app. and as well full screen dialog for mobile? In the right corner of this page is present a floating action button to enter editing mode. Please refer to the this wonderful article Back to Top Button Guidelines. The floating circular action button is meant for very important functions. I have a long page with a detail of an event. Furthermore, as per the thesis from Steve Jones, he argues and highlights that FABs are made for creating something new on a specific page. Bullet points 1, 2, 7 and 8 are worth checking out for answers to your question. Dialogs can be dismissed by touching/clicking outside of the dialog or by using the system back button (Android). You might use FAB for creating new event in your case, but not to edit the event. Raised Can one build a "mechanical" universal turing machine? In this tutorial we would create Material style button using appcompat library and after that we would change the material button background color, highlight clicked time color using theme. Modal dialogs are supposed to restrict user interaction to inside of the dialog–either confirm or cancel. If everyone agrees, I think we should steer this discussion in that direction. How does one calculate effects of damage over time if one is taking a long rest? If Section 230 is repealed, are aggregators merely forced into a role of distributors rather than indemnified publishers? Try using the CardView library for it. The primary button type is raised button type, provided by Angular material design when we talk about high click-through rate (CTR) then there is no best option available option then the raised button in Material design. I think that it should be placed at the bbottom right, maybe it is wrong the edit fab button. The Floating Action Button should be main feature of the page in your application. icon - back button android material design Material "close" button in Toolbar instead of Back (4) I have seen in Google's Inbox App, composing a new email, in the toolbar instead of the back button (an arrow) it has a "close" button (see picture). The edit fab button is visible only for an admin user. Perhaps a note should be added to the docs though. Flat buttons are usually used within elements that already have depth like cards or modals. Hello everyone :). A strong solid color is a good enhancement - just don't make the "cancel" button look disabled by contrast. What is this card and what's its purpose? Also putting the back to top at the end of your content ensures that the user has gone through all of it. Material design back button behaviour for dialogs. Also do you really need a back to top button? The raised button is a standard button that signify actions and seek to give depth to a mostly flat page. View all the Material Design icons and more from the community. Can you add some more info? Download 396 free White back button Icons in Material Filled design styles. UI component infrastructure and Material Design components for mobile and desktop Angular web applications. Raised Button, Floating circular action button & Flat buttons. behaviour, Is this behaviour schedule for a specific milestone? There are 3 main button types described in material design. Identify location (and painter) of old painting. Can a floating action button be used for a filter functionality? As the principles for FAb are primarily focused on to highlight the main feature of the application. First button in the screenshot below shows this button. Below, you will learn a super simple simple way to create a basic material design floating action button with CSS3 and HTML5. Where I can place a back to top button? I think they are a big step down and look really bad... Also, the sub texts are so small. is it a phone app, desktop website, etc. Totally agree, the back button should be supported! Browse other questions tagged material-design back-button or ask your own question. I'm not sure what the final decision is but I agree with @gkalpak that it should be handled in the app since there are several different routers. You could place the back to top button on the bottom left or bottom centre of this screen. Why does wprintf transliterate Russian text in Unicode into Latin on Linux? The ButtonBase component provides a property to handle this use case: component.However for certain focus polyfills ButtonBase requires the DOM node of the provided component. Lastly, we set the back button title to empty so that it doesn't show up next to our new back button image. use… There is good practice if you use floating action button specific for the important actions. The button text color is customizable by including one of the following modifier classes.. mdl-button--colored Add this class to apply the primary color to the button text. In this article we will learn about crafting a custom material button using new Android Material Design Components without a need of creating custom XMLs for Button. React components for faster and easier web development. 2) Material design raised button with CardView. One common use case is to use the button to trigger navigation to a new page. How is a vacant House seat filled in Louisiana? There are 3 main button types described in material design. The click outside to close functionality still exists, you just have to enable it. Install and import the ngx-scrolltop into your Angular module. @ekaitzht Is talking primarily about the browser back button here. The back button icon is taken from the official Material Design Icons from Google found here: The last thing we need to do is update our toolbar icon to fit the Material standards (thicker and bolder). Even writing this on reddit makes the text look too small. What is the reason for failing to solve the following equation? Snippet by damiandominella High quality Bootstrap 3.3.0 Snippet by damiandominella. Can anyone identify this biplane from a TV show? In simple terms Android Chip is just a combined object of text, icon and optional close icon. Navigation enables users to move through an app.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. dependencies { implementation '' } Using Android Chips with Styles. I did bit research on when to use FAB. Thesis: user experience implications of the floating point action button. Download now the free icon pack 'Material Design'. Attach the .mui-btn class to any